Kordan
Kordan is a mountain in Lori, Armenia and has an elevation of 1,881 metres. Kordan is situated nearby to the village Saramej, as well as near Jrashen.Places in the Area

Jrashen, formerly known as Vardnav), is a major village in the Lori Province of Armenia. During the 1988 Armenian earthquake, an elementary school in Jrashen collapsed, killing 400 people. The precast floors were not well-connected to the walls.
